Cabos de alto rendimiento

High performance ropes are built from high-modulus fibres — HMPE (Dyneema SK78 / SK99, Spectra), aramid (Twaron, Technora, Kevlar) and LCP (Vectran) — and reach the break load of steel wire at a fraction of the weight, with 1 - 4 % working elongation and no snapback energy stored in the line. They are used where crews must handle heavy mooring, towing or winch lines by hand, where a winch drum is weight-limited, and where a line has to hold station with almost no creep or stretch. Every rope is engineered as an assembly: fibre and coating chosen for the load case, spliced eyes, protective covers at the fairlead and a Line Design Break Force certificate.

Fibres
HMPE (SK78 / SK99), aramid (Twaron, Technora), LCP (Vectran)
Construction
12-strand and 12x12 braid, coated; optional braided cover
Diameter range
6 mm - 120 mm
Break load
Up to and beyond equivalent-diameter steel wire
Elongation at break
1.5 % (aramid / LCP) to 3 - 4 % (HMPE)
Weight
Around 1/7 of steel wire of the same break load
Coating options
Abrasion, heat and grip coatings; polyester chafe covers

Aplicaciones

  • Wire rope replacement on mooring and towing winches
  • Escort and emergency towing lines, pennants and stretchers
  • Offshore and heavy lift slings, crane and pull-in lines
  • Yacht running rigging, halyards, sheets and dock lines

Normas

  • ISO 10325 (HMPE fibre ropes)
  • ISO 2307 (break load and elongation testing)
  • OCIMF MEG4 LDBF and line management documentation
  • DNV / Lloyd's / BV certification on request
  • HMPE creeps under sustained high load and softens near 145 - 150 C — keep drum friction and surge under control.
  • Aramid and LCP must be covered: bare fibre loses strength in sunlight.
  • High performance lines are low-stretch, so shock loading is taken by the fittings — check bollard, chock and winch ratings before switching from nylon or wire.
